B5 Hyaluronic Plumping Serum ($40) is a potent Vitamin B5 and Hyaluronic Acid infused hydrating serum that increases collagen levels, draws moisture to the surface of the skin, visibly plumps your skin, diminishes fine lines and makes it look smoother and refreshed. This serum is especially effective for dehydrated, peeling, or post-procedural skin.

Omegaceramide+ Recovery Moisturizer ($45) is an incredibly nourishing anti-aging cream that helps stimulate collagen, reduces fine lines, pores and the visibility of broken blood vessels. This cream contains high levels of Omega 3 which helps soften and relax tension in the skin’s appearance, micro-active peptides to stimulate collagen, and antioxidants like Vitamin A to help speed up cell-turnover and balance oil production. Used at night, this gorgeous cream targets skin’s natural moisture loss and restores vitality so that you wake up in the morning with supple and rejuvenated skin.

SPF 40 Mineral Sunscreen ($34.95) is a 100% mineral and oil-free sunscreen with advanced physical broad spectrum protection from UVA/UVB ultra-violet rays. It is chemical-free, non-irritating and suitable for all skin types. This sunscreen is also enhanced with the anti-aging benefits of hyaluronic acid, CoQ10, and antioxidants.
I really like the lightweight silky texture, how it instantly absorbs and how you can barely feel it on your skin after applying it. In my experience, many physical sunblocks that I have tried leave a white residue on your skin and thankfully this one doesn’t. It’s a nice alternative sunscreen for me to use this summer.
